On this episode, Kristin Harmel & Ron Block welcome #1 bestselling author Brad Meltzer on our first show of the new year to discuss The Viper, the brand-new installment in his thrilling Zig and Nola series which unravels a shocking cold case with a personal—and deadly—twist. Brad Meltzer is the Emmy-nominated, #1 New York Times bestselling author of The Lightning Rod and twelve other bestselling thrillers. He also writes nonfiction books like The JFK Conspiracy, and the Ordinary People Change the World kids’ book series. One of the co-creators of the TV show, “Jack & Bobby,” Brad is also the host of “Brad Meltzer’s Decoded” on the History Channel and is responsible for helping find the missing 9/11 flag with his show, “Brad Meltzer’s Lost History.” He joins us from his home in Florida to discuss The Viper (William Morrow, January 6th), which S.A. Cosby calls “a pulse pounding adventure that takes you on a journey into the darkest recesses of the human heart.”
